What the "never listened" flake actually was, written where it was hunted
Two lanes were sent after a contention race on a socket path. There is none. The sentence came from three sites and not the two HANDOFF-f1.md named — test_dev.ml:77 checks the *dev* socket with exactly that wording, in the same block whose *agent* socket check was fixed — and the cause is a bound too short for a build: flan dev links the whole program before it binds, ~600ms warm, measured at 6.5s here and 6.6-6.8s by the lane that fixed it, against a 5000ms await in test_dev.ml and 8000ms in the other two. Build.cachedir sits under dune's per-run TMPDIR, so that build is cold on every invocation and the failure is not occasional at all. The fix landed on another branch; nothing in this commit touches a test. The agent.sock ordering fix it does confirm: 30 sequential full dune test runs, 0 failures, no "never bound" in any log — so NEXT.md's "One flaky test, measured rather than suspected" section, left standing for whoever confirmed it, goes. HANDOFF-f1.md's "lengthening any timeout" bullet is qualified rather than deleted. It was true of the agent.sock check and read as a rule, and reading it as a rule is what kept this open for a second lane.

## Closed since: the other "the daemon never listened", which was not a race at all
|
||||
|
||||
The previous item 1 sent two lanes after a contention race. **There is none**, and the reading it was
|
||||
built on was wrong twice over:
|
||||
|
||||
- The wording is **not** unique to `test_emacs.ml:50` and `test_repl.ml:71`. `test/test_dev.ml:77` —
|
||||
the *dev* socket check in the same first block this handoff fixed the *agent* socket check in —
|
||||
emitted exactly `the daemon never listened` as well. Three sites, not two, which is why a sighting
|
||||
in a full-run log could not be attributed.
|
||||
- The cause is a **bound that is too short for a build, not a race**. `flan dev` does an llc-and-link
|
||||
of the whole program *before* it binds its socket, so the await covers a build. Warm and idle that
|
||||
is ~600ms; under dune's own parallelism it was measured at 6.5s here and at 6.6s and 6.8s by the
|
||||
lane that fixed it — against a 5000ms await in `test_dev.ml` and 8000ms in the other two. Nothing
|
||||
about it is occasional; it reproduces whenever the build is cold, and `Build.cachedir` sits under
|
||||
dune's per-run `TMPDIR`, so the object cache starts empty on **every** `dune test` invocation.
|
||||
|
||||
Fixed on another branch: all three awaits now wait a minute, bounded by the existing watchdog rather
|
||||
than by a guess, and `test_dev.ml` carries a named `listening` helper so the reason is written once
|
||||
for its thirteen daemons.
|
||||
|
||||
Two measurements from this lane that stand whatever else changes: **30 sequential full `dune test`
|
||||
runs, 0 failures and no `never bound` in any of them** — the `agent.sock` ordering fix above is
|
||||
confirmed at a sweep wide enough to close item 3 of the old list, so `NEXT.md`'s "One flaky test,
|
||||
measured rather than suspected" section is deleted. The reproduction that came after it, on the 31st
|
||||
run, was the *dev* socket at `test_dev.ml:77`, with `built dev-loop.flan in 6525ms` sitting four lines
|
||||
below the FAIL in the same log — which is what turned the hypothesis into the finding above.
